The lowest-energy state of spherical clusters made up of single-species charged particles in a three-dimensional confining potential is investigated by molecular dynamics simulations for a system size of 5 x 10(3) to 1.2 x 10(5). The energy per particle is compared between shell-structured clusters and spherical finite-bcc lattices with relaxed surfaces. The shell structure in the interior is the lowest-energy configuration for ion numbers lower than about 10(4), while for higher ion numbers, an interior with bcc ordering surrounded by a few shells on the outside has lower energy. The formation of a small bcc lattice (nucleation) in the shell-structured cluster of 2 x 10(4) ions is observed. 相似文献

Temperature sensitivity of Ge-B-SiO(2) waveguide Bragg gratings on a crystallized glass substrate 总被引:1,自引:0,他引:1
Waveguide Bragg gratings were fabricated by plasma-enhanced chemical-vapor deposition followed by irradiation with KrF excimer laser light through a phase mask. The period of the Bragg grating was 0.53 mum, and the Bragg wavelength was ~1.53 mum . The temperature dependence of the Bragg wavelength was 11 pm/ degrees C for a 10GeO(2) -90SiO(2)(mol.%) core waveguide on a Si substrate, and the Bragg wavelength shift was successfully reduced to 5.0pm/ degrees C by use of a 14GeO(2)-12B(2)O(3)-74SiO(2) (mol.%) core and a crystallized glass substrate with a thermal-expansion coefficient of -2.0x10(-6)(/ degrees C) . 相似文献

A mixture of the four stereoisomers of 2.6-dimethyloctyl formate was synthesized, and found to be a potent mimic of (4R,8R)-4,8-dimethyldecanal, the aggregation pheromone of the flour beetles,Tribolium castaneum andTribolium confusum.

Tetrabutylammonium salts of 12-heteropolytungstates with central metal ions in a tetrahedral oxygen environment, MW12O40 (MAl, Zn), have been prepared and their spectroscopic data (IR, UV and MCD) presented. IR studies in acetonitrile solution suggest that the tetrahedral structure around AlO4 moiety is largely distorted, whereas the ZnO4 moiety retains excellent tetrahedral symmetry. 相似文献

A model calculation of resonance Raman scattering tensors has been carried out for a diatomic molecule with a harmonic potential for the ground state and a linear repulsive potential for the excited state. Expressions for scattering tensors have been obtained by using a series of recurrence formulas induced from the Green function of the nuclear hamiltonian of the repulsive potential of the excited state and nuclear wavefunctions for the harmonic potential. The relative scattering intensities of overtones depend on the gradient of the repulsive potential curve and are interpreted in terms of the overlap integrals between nuclear wavefunctions of upper and lower states. 相似文献

A novel α-phenylselenenylation of carbonyl compounds has been performed by electrolysis of a solution of ketones, diphenyl diselenide, tetraethylammonium bromide, and magnesium bromide in polar solvents (MeOH, AcOH, MeCN). The electrolysis enables us to prepare the desired seleno-carbonyl compounds without employing strong bases and the activated selenenyl reagents PhSeX. 相似文献

Highly coercive magnetic powder was obtained by growing cobalt ferrite on the surface of γ-Fe2O3 particles in highly alkaline suspensions containing cobalt and ferrous ions in a Co/Fe molar ratio = . The mechanism of the growth and the structure of cobalt ferrite on γ-Fe2O3 were studied by X-ray diffraction and electron diffraction techniques. Results show that crystals of cobalt ferrite CoFe2O4 with a spinel type crystal structure of lattice constant 8.415 Å grew epitaxially on γ-Fe2O3. The acicular direction of the epitaxially grown Co-γ-Fe2O3 as well as γ-Fe2O3 was in the [01] direction. It was found that from the lattice constant value and the half width of X-ray diffraction peaks, the lattice constant epitaxially grown Co γ-Fe2O3 may be attributed to two kinds of crystals, viz., seed γ-Fe2O3 () which was partly reduced to Fe3O4, and surface layer CoFe2O4 (). The crystal growth in the interface between the seed crystals and the growth layer was affected by the crystal structure of the seed crystals. The lattice constant of CoFe2O4 which was located in the vicinity of the interface was almost equal to that of the seed crystals. 相似文献

After the study of self-diffusion in δ cerium under atmospheric pressure in which a mechanism of activated interstitials was assumed (a mechanism which implies a negative activation volume, as in the case with ε plutonium), it was logical to confirm our hypotheses by studying self-diffusion under higher pressures.As expected, the coefficient of self-diffusion was found to rise with pressure, the activation volume remaining negative throughout: ΔV < ?2 cm3/mol or - 10% mol vol. 相似文献
